Coping with Unrequited Love

Need for Greater Self-Love

Most of us have experienced the pain of not receiving love back.

Sometimes unrequited love shines a spotlight on our need for greater self-love.
When we’re compassionate with ourselves, giving time for grief and understanding, we feel re-empowered to give love where it’s most likely to be reciprocated.
It can be both heartbreaking and demoralizing when we love someone who doesn't love us back.
